Core Performance and Output

This steel pole supports a maximum EPA of 17.8 at 70 mph, decreasing to 6.4 at 120 mph. The 4 inch diameter and 11 gauge wall thickness provide structural stability for mounting single or multiple fixtures, depending on wind load and fixture size. The pole weight is 95 lbs, which allows for manageable handling during installation while maintaining rigidity in service.

EPA ratings must be matched to the total projected area and weight of fixtures and brackets. Exceeding EPA limits can compromise structural integrity, especially in high wind zones. At 15 feet, the pole is appropriate for mounting area lights, shoebox fixtures, or flood lights within the specified EPA and weight constraints. Excessive fixture size or multiple large fixtures may require a larger diameter or heavier gauge pole.

Installation and Long-Term Use

Installation requires a concrete foundation with anchor bolts set to match the 8 inch bolt circle and 2.75 inch projection. The anchor base design allows for leveling and alignment during installation. The 95 lb pole weight can be managed by a two-person crew with standard lifting equipment.

Long-term use involves periodic inspection of the base plate, anchor bolts, and finish. Fixture mounting should not exceed the specified EPA and weight limits. The pole is compatible with standard tenon or direct mount fixtures, and can support single or multiple fixtures within structural constraints.

How This Fixture Is Commonly Used

Poles of this height are typically installed at 15 feet above grade, supporting area or roadway fixtures for uniform site illumination. Spacing between poles is determined by fixture output, site layout, and required light levels. In parking lots and commercial sites, poles are often spaced 2 to 4 mounting heights apart for balanced coverage.

Mounting multiple fixtures or large area lights may require closer spacing or higher EPA-rated poles. Using higher output fixtures can reduce the number of poles needed, but may increase glare or require careful aiming to avoid light trespass.
